Iconic Fan Chants from Around the World

Fan chants are a vibrant part of the sports experience, embodying the passion and fervor of supporters across the globe. In football (or soccer as it is known in some regions), the “You’ll Never Walk Alone” chant is synonymous with Liverpool FC. Originating from the musical “Carousel,” it has evolved into an anthem that transcends the pitch, symbolizing unity and resilience among fans in Anfield. The emotional weight behind this chant resonates deeply, particularly during crucial matches, where the atmosphere becomes electrifying, culminating in a powerful communal experience.

Moving to basketball, the “Defense!” chant emerges as a hallmark of fervent fan participation. This call-and-response rhythm, prevalent in arenas like Madison Square Garden, showcases the dynamic interplay between players and their supporters. Fans use this chant strategically to rally their team, creating an intimidating environment for opposing players. It reflects the essence of American basketball culture, where the energy of the crowd can significantly influence the game.

Baseball, with its rich history, also offers memorable chants such as the “Let’s Go, Yankees!” Fans at the Yankee Stadium employ this spirited chant to rally support for their team, demonstrating loyalty and pride in their heritage. The simplicity of this cheer makes it easily adaptable, ensuring that it remains a staple through generations of fans.

Beyond traditional team sports, unique chants can be found in rugby, where the “Flower of Scotland” serves as a rallying call for Scottish fans. This chant evokes national pride and a sense of identity, particularly during international competitions. The collective voice of supporters creates an intense atmosphere, showcasing the sporting culture of unity and solidarity.

The Anatomy of a Great Fan Chant

When exploring what makes a fan chant truly stand out, there are several essential components that contribute to its memorability and effectiveness. Firstly, rhythm is a fundamental element. A good chant typically has a consistent beat that is easy to follow, allowing fans to synchronize their voices effortlessly. For instance, the rhythmic clapping or foot-stomping often accompanies a chant, enhancing the auditory experience and encouraging participation.

Equally vital are the lyrics of the chant. Clarity and simplicity play pivotal roles in shaping chants that can be quickly grasped by fans, even in the heat of the moment. The best chants often use a few repetitive phrases that are not only catchy but also easy to remember. Take, for example, the popular “We Are the Champions” chant, which uses simple, repetitive lyrics that resonate with fans and invoke a sense of unity and pride.

A call-and-response structure also serves to engage fans more effectively. This technique involves one group of supporters leading with a phrase, while another group responds, creating an exciting back-and-forth dynamic. This interaction fosters a sense of community, amplifying the emotional connection among fans and enhancing the atmosphere within the stadium.

How to Create Your Own Fan Chant

Creating a memorable fan chant is an engaging way to express passion for your team, and it can significantly enhance the atmosphere at games. The process begins with brainstorming ideas that reflect the essence of your team or sports culture. Gather a group of fellow fans, and encourage contributions in a collaborative setting. This initial phase should be open-minded, allowing for diverse perspectives and creativity to surface. Consider themes that resonate with the team’s spirit, such as rallying cries, player names, or significant moments in the team’s history.

Incorporating local culture and traditions is crucial when crafting your chant. This can involve using local dialect, popular sayings, or historical references that resonate with the fanbase. Understanding the unique characteristics of your community can provide a richer context for the chant, allowing fans to feel a deeper connection to it. Make sure the chant possesses a catchy rhythm and is easy to remember and repeat. Fans will need to join in quickly, especially during game moments, so brevity and simplicity are essential.

Once you have a draft chant, it is vital to test it in various environments. Start with a small group setting and encourage feedback. Adjust the phrasing and rhythm based on how easily it rolls off the tongue. Gradually introduce it to larger groups, whether at watch parties or tailgates, allowing organic adjustments based on crowd reactions.
